Yavuz is a boy's name of Turkish origin. Derived from Turkish and Arabic roots, Yavuz means 'fierce' or 'bold,' reflecting qualities of strength and determination. The name is most famously associated with Ottoman Sultan Selim I, known as Selim Yavuz ('Selim the Grim'), a powerful historical figure. Parents choosing Yavuz honor both linguistic heritage and historical dignity.
A significant name in Turkish and Ottoman history, carrying connotations of strength and leadership.
